Transaction 323774df042aca6856199edfe2027132b124ade31011f625570f24606bcda833
1 Input
1 Output
-
323774df042aca6856199edfe2027132b124ade31011f625570f24606bcda833:0
- value
- 649
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ea686b2ff324b2b911fcb3a41f941bec58734c85 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NNSD2ZCdokN74g8UMsPyQsGNtqtG7ivhe